Where does “herba tioira” come from?

herba tioira (Galician) comes from Galician herba, from Old Portuguese erva, from Latin herba, from Proto-Indo-European ǵʰreh₁- — to become green, grow; to grow; to green, to grow.

herba tioira (Galician): houseleek
